Transfer ionization in deuterium-hydrogen-collisions — •Markus Waitz, Florian Trinter, Christian Müller, Christoph Goihl, Annika Jung, Hong-Keun Kim, Jasmin Titze, Markus S. Schöffler, Till Jahnke, Achim Czasch, Lothar Ph. H. Schmidt, Horst Schmidt-Böcking, and Reinhard Dörner — Institut für Kernphysik, Goethe-Universität Frankfurt, Max-von-Laue-Straße 1, 60438 Frankfurt

To our knowledge the transfer ionization process has only been investigated for atomic targets so far. As highly differential measurements show, the binary encounter and the shake off process can be distinguished by means of the electron longitudinal momentum [1]. Similar to that, we were able to observe a simliar dependency for the case of a molecular target. In addition, a KER-dependence of the ratio of forward to backward electron emission was found.
